Output 85579e5ba5e4d87e875bc836e55c0fcbe14d5c3f2da2b66047c41d898c61eda2:0

value
10689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b109ba0bf606b4cf4ac888870388ddd40c39c95 OP_EQUAL
address
3FpvZDVBD1kxoDxSpj3MVqYi2njadNuRLG
transaction
85579e5ba5e4d87e875bc836e55c0fcbe14d5c3f2da2b66047c41d898c61eda2
spent
true